🚨NEW DATA ALERT: CDC's release on emergency department (ED) visits in 2021 shows visit rates were highest among infants and people ages 75+. Also during that year, about 4% of children had 2+ ED visits in the past 12 months.

Data from 58 countries and 12,000 US school districts show that the rate of learning decreases with a rise in the number of hot school days.

The percentage of children with major disabilities—serious impairments in hearing, vision, cognition, walking, or self-care—ranged from less than 2% to more than 7% across California counties with data in 2016-2020.

According to 2016-2020 estimates, around 1 in 15 American Indian/Alaska Native children ages 0-18 in California had no health insurance coverage, compared with 1 in 25 Hispanic/Latino children, and fewer than 1 in 40 white children. https://www.kidsdata.org/topic/776/health-insurance-race-10k/bar#loc=2&tf=156&pdist=73&ch=201,7,11,726,10,72,9,73

Kids who experience housing hardship, like eviction & frequent moving, are more likely to engage in delinquent behaviors, found Sarah Gold's analysis of the FFCWS study of 5,000 children.

Millions of Kids Could Lose Health Coverage as States Purge Medicaid Rolls - Stateline
"Now that the COVID-19 public health emergency is ending, states are once again free to verify that enrollees are still qualified and cancel their coverage if they’re not. Experts warn that states could sever as many as 15 million Americans, including 7 million children, from the health coverage they relied on through the pandemic." https://bit.ly/3L9turY

"A new report released by UNICEF finds that 67 million children across the world missed out on either some or all routine vaccinations between 2019 and 2021" writes Rhitu Chatterjee of @npr
In California we know that about 16% of households delayed vaccinations during the pandemic and about 5% still haven't caught up. (Data links in comments.)
